Output 663accc86d92e9a619e8251c2f64facfca7a1d598d2170627e0aec624c30d650:0

value
10568
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 64ec94431503661216b688461b5f0e5d8c36c187bebdbac5d4396fee3bcdaf71
address
ltc1pvnkfgsc4qdnpy94k3prpkhcwtkxrdsv8h67m43w589h7uw7d4acsy3esqj
transaction
663accc86d92e9a619e8251c2f64facfca7a1d598d2170627e0aec624c30d650
spent
true